锂云母硫酸盐法提锂研究

摘要: 江西宜春锂云母矿与一定量的经改进种类和比例的硫酸盐均混,高温焙烧一定时间,粉碎后稀酸浸出过滤,得到含锂硫酸盐溶液。检测溶液及浸出渣中氧化锂含量,计算氧化锂浸出率。实验结果表明,以硫酸钾、硫酸钙作为硫酸盐混合物,在锂云母与硫酸盐质量比为1∶ 0.45、焙烧温度为900 ℃,焙烧时间为1 h条件下,氧化锂的浸出率可高达95%左右。

Abstract: Lepidolite from Yichun,Jiangxi was calcinated by uniformly mixing with improved sulfates(several different kinds of sulfate mixed in a fixed proportion) to extract lithium.After calcination,crashing,leaching with dilute  acid solution and filtration,lithium-containing sulfate solution was obtained.Lithium contents from the leached solution and the leached residue were detected respectively,and the leaching rate of lithium oxide was calculated.Results showed that the extraction rate could be as high as about 95% when taking potassium sulfate and calcium sulfate as the sulfate mixture and under such conditions as mass ratio of lepidolite to sulfates of 1∶ 0.45,calcination temperature of 900 ℃,and calcination time of 1 h.
